In general, people with higher incomes tend to have better access to healthcare, nutritious food, safe living conditions, and other resources that promote good health. Lower - income individuals often face barriers to these health - promoting factors, such as limited access to quality medical care, higher stress due to financial instability, and exposure to environmental hazards. So the statement "People with lower incomes tend to have better health than people who have more money" is false.
